English version


From Longman Dictionary of Contemporary Englishrubdownrub‧down /ˈrʌbdaʊn/ noun [countable]  1 especially American EnglishRUB if you give someone a rubdown, you rub their body to make them relaxed, especially after exercise syn massage2 RUBif you give a surface a rubdown, you rub it to make it smooth or clean rub down at rub1
Pictures of the day
What are these?
Click on the pictures to check.